Job Summary
Reporting to the QA Compliance Associate, this role will work within an established culture of quality assurance and continuous improvement in all GMP areas. This role will be directly involved in all areas of quality assurance, including change controls, Annual Product Reviews (APRs), review of technical documents, deviation resolution, managing CAPAs, and ensuring GMP standards are met. In addition, the role will participate in handling customer complaints and inquiries of the products.

This role will include coaching and training operators and supervisors on proper documentation practices and on cGMP requirements.

Key Role Specific Requirements

Conducting annual product reviews by reviewing all production documentation and summarizing key issues and preparing final reports on the quality of the product manufactured.

Assessing potential impact of incidents and processing deviations on the quality and suitability of the product for sale. Includes conducting batch record review and determining batch status, e.g., release, reject or product hold for further clarification or investigation.

Providing oversight and quality assurance approval to various systems (CAPA, deviation, change requests) through which quality history and trending are monitored and corrective/preventative actions or quality improvements are recommended, implemented, and consistently managed.

Investigating both individually and as a team member, product complaints, deviations, and out of specification results to determine product impact, root cause and corrective/preventative actions.

Monitoring quality assurance systems and advising/presenting to executive team on system performance; publishing metrics/reports regarding performance against set goals.

Lead change control initiatives and facilitate documentation updates utilizing Microsoft Word and ZenQMS software.

Performing internal quality audits that are compliant with corporate policies, practices, and procedures.

Collaborating with client-facing quality representatives to ensure full customer satisfaction with the company’s products and services.

Providing support to other functions of Quality Assurance department which includes but not limited to the preparation of master documents and the coordination of documentation services through other departments.

Promoting and advocating quality achievement and performance improvement across the organization.

Ensuring ongoing compliance with local, national, and international standards and legislation.

Participating in HPRA, FDA & client audits and ensuring corrective actions are completed as required.

Creating and maintaining QA control documentation.
